把正交车铣方法应用到复合材料薄壁件的加工中,使用 ABAQUS 有限元仿真软件,建立了 SiCp /Al 复合材料车铣薄壁件的仿真模型,通过高速正交车铣仿真实验研究了切削速度、工件转速、进给量和切削深度对切削力的影响规律。仿真实验得出切削深度对切削力影响最大,随切削深度的增加车铣切削力明显增大,因此该因素的参数选择在切削加工中应着重考虑;而其它三个因素对切削力的影响次之且影响程度相当,切削力变化趋势一致,都是随各因素参数增加而略有增大。

In this paper,the orthogonal turn -milling method is applied to the machining process of thin -walled composite materials.Using ABAQUS finite element simulation software,established the thin -walled SiCp /Al composite model for turn -milling simulation.And cutting speed,workpiece’s rotate speed,feed and cutting depth is studied to in-vestigate the law of influence on cutting force through high speed turn -milling simulation experiments.Through the simula-tion experiments,obtained that the biggest influence factor is cutting depth,and with the increase of cutting depth the cut-ting force increased obviously,so choosing the parameter of this factor should be attached great importance to consider.The other three factors take the second place,and their impact degree on cutting force is sizable.The trends of cutting forces’ change are consistent,that with the increase of the three factors’parameters the cutting forces have slightly increase.
